Arriving by Car: The Ultimate Convenience

For many visitors, especially those travelling with families or significant luggage, arriving by car offers unparalleled convenience and flexibility. Gillingham boasts excellent road links, making it straightforward to reach from motorways and A-roads across Kent and beyond. If your destination is the ASDA Superstore on Pier Road, you'll find it strategically located close to the crossroads of Pier Road and Dynamo Way, a position that minimises complex navigation once you're in the town.

For those relying on satellite navigation systems, the postcode ME7 1RZ will guide you directly to the ASDA Superstore. Its accessibility is highlighted by remarkably short drive times from various local arteries:

  • A mere 1-minute drive from Camden Road, Leslie Road, Pier Approach Road, or Medway Road.
  • Approximately a 3-minute drive from James Street, Gads Hill, and Richmond Road.
  • Even from further afield, such as The Whimbrels and Sandling Way, you can expect to reach the superstore in around 12 minutes.

These short travel times indicate that the ASDA Superstore is exceptionally well-connected to Gillingham's local road network. By Train: Connecting Kent and Beyond

Gillingham is excellently served by its railway station, a vital link in the Southeastern network that connects the town to various destinations, including London. For those arriving by train, you have a few options, with Gillingham Station being the most direct:

  • Gillingham Station: Located approximately 4230 feet (or just under a mile) from the ASDA Superstore on Pier Road, this is your primary train station for direct access to Gillingham. From here, you can easily catch a local bus, a taxi, or enjoy a brisk walk to your final destination.
  • Rochester Station: Situated about 2.02 miles away, Rochester Station offers an alternative, particularly if you're exploring the historic town of Rochester first.
  • Chatham Station: At 2.06 miles away, Chatham Station is another nearby option, providing connections to other parts of Medway.

The Southeastern line provides regular services, making train travel a quick and efficient way to reach Gillingham from larger cities or other towns in Kent. Upon arrival at any of these stations, onward travel is straightforward, with taxis usually readily available outside the station entrances and bus stops conveniently located nearby.

Key Train Station Distances to ASDA Pier Road

Train StationDistance to ASDA Pier RoadOnward Travel Suggestion
Gillingham Station4230 ft (approx. 0.8 miles)Walk (15-20 mins), short taxi ride, local bus.
Rochester Station2.02 milesTaxi, bus connection.
Chatham Station2.06 milesTaxi, bus connection.

How far is Gillingham from London by train?

Gillingham is well-connected to London via the Southeastern train line. Journeys to London Victoria or London St Pancras International (via High Speed 1) typically take between 45 minutes to an hour, depending on the service. This makes Gillingham an accessible destination for day trips from the capital or for those commuting from Kent.
